One more new case related to Bach Mai Hospital, the whole country has 266 Covid-19 cases

As of 6:00 p.m. on April 14, Vietnam recorded a total of 266 Covid-19 cases, of which the new case was 1 patient related to Bach Mai Hospital.

The Ministry of Health announced that Vietnam has recorded 266 cases of Covid-19. Of which, the newly discovered patient is Patient 266,Female, 36 years old, residing in Thuong Tin, Hanoi.

On March 8-10, the patient visited her mother at the Department of Rehabilitation, Bach Mai Hospital. On March 12, the patient had a sore throat. From March 30, the patient was isolated at home. On April 12, the patient's sample was taken and the test result was positive for SARS-CoV-2 on April 14.

The patient is currently isolated and treated at the Central Hospital for Tropical Diseases, branch 2.

Of the total number of Covid-19 cases in Vietnam, 160 people came from abroad, accounting for 60.2%, and 106 people were infected in the community, accounting for 39.8%.

Total number of close contacts and people entering from epidemic areas being monitored for health (quarantined): 68,968, of which:

- Concentrated isolation at hospital: 601;

- Centralized quarantine at other facilities: 13,455;

- Isolated at home or place of residence: 54,912.

According to the report of the Treatment Subcommittee of the National Steering Committee for Covid-19 Prevention and Control, on April 14, there were more23 patients were announced to be cured, bringing the total number of cured cases in Vietnam to 169. CurrentlyThe remaining 97 cases are being treated at 14 hospitals./.
